“مع التطور السريع للإنترنت عبر الهاتف النقال ، تغلغل تطبيق رمز الاستجابة السريعة في كل ركن من أركان الحياة ، ما هو سحر رمز الاستجابة السريعة؟ ستبدأ هذه المقالة من مبدأ وعملية التعرف على تقنية التعرف على رمز الاستجابة السريعة ، جنبًا إلى جنب مع خوارزمية التعرف على رمز الاستجابة السريعة ZLG ، لتحليل أسباب استخدام رموز QR على نطاق واسع.
“
الخلاصة: مع التطور السريع للإنترنت عبر الهاتف النقال ، تغلغل تطبيق كود QR في كل ركن من أركان الحياة ، ما هو سحر QR Code؟ ستبدأ هذه المقالة من مبدأ وعملية التعرف على تقنية التعرف على رمز الاستجابة السريعة ، جنبًا إلى جنب مع خوارزمية التعرف على رمز الاستجابة السريعة ZLG ، لتحليل أسباب استخدام رموز QR على نطاق واسع.
دخلت التطبيقات المتعلقة بالتعرف على رمز الاستجابة السريعة حياة الأشخاص بسرعة ، وأصبح مسح رموز QR أحد أقل نقاط الوصول إلى الشبكة تكلفة للاتصال عبر الإنترنت وغير متصل. ما هو مبدأ تقنية التعرف على رمز الاستجابة السريعة وما هي المزايا التي يمكن أن تغير أسلوب حياتنا؟ ستأخذ هذه المقالة رمز الاستجابة السريعة الأكثر استخدامًا (رمز الاستجابة السريعة) كمثال ، وتشرح أسباب استخدام رمز الاستجابة السريعة على نطاق واسع من جوانب مزايا رمز الاستجابة السريعة ، وعملية تحديد الهوية ، والخوارزمية ، واتجاه التطبيق.
في الوقت الحالي ، فإن أكبر منطقة تطبيق لرمز الاستجابة السريعة في الصين هي الدفع عبر الهاتف المحمول. اعتاد الكثير من الناس على الخروج بدون نقود ومسح الرمز على هواتفهم المحمولة للسفر حول العالم. وفقًا “للتقرير الإحصائي الأربعين حول تطور الإنترنت في الصين” ، اعتبارًا من يونيو 2017 ، بلغ عدد مستخدمي الإنترنت عبر الهاتف المحمول في بلدي 724 مليونًا ، وبلغ عدد مستخدمي الدفع عبر الهاتف المحمول 502 مليونًا ، واستخدم 463 مليون مستخدم للإنترنت الهاتف المحمول. هواتف للاستهلاك في وضع عدم الاتصال. يتم تحقيق العديد منها عن طريق مسح رموز الاستجابة السريعة ضوئيًا.
المصدر: جمعه معهد أبحاث الصناعة المرتقبة CNNIC
بعد ذلك ، سيتم تقديم تقنية التعرف على رمز الاستجابة السريعة وتطبيقه. من أجل تسهيل الفهم العام ، سيتم شرح خصائص ومزايا رمز الاستجابة السريعة أولاً ، ثم سيتم تقديم عملية التعرف على رمز الاستجابة السريعة ، وخوارزمية المعالجة المسبقة للصور سيتم التأكيد. بعد ذلك ، يتم وصف مجال التطبيق الخاص بتقنية التعرف على رمز الاستجابة السريعة الحالية ، وأخيرًا يتم عرض العرض التوضيحي للتعرف على رمز الاستجابة السريعة ZLG.
1. ميزات ومزايا رمز الاستجابة السريعة
رمز الاستجابة السريعة عبارة عن كود باركود مصفوفة ثنائي الأبعاد تم تطويره بواسطة شركة Denso اليابانية في سبتمبر 1994. بالإضافة إلى سعة المعلومات الكبيرة والموثوقية العالية للرموز الشريطية ثنائية الأبعاد ، يمكن أن يمثل معلومات مختلفة من الأحرف والصور الصينية ، وهو سري و مكافحة التزييف: بالإضافة إلى خصائص النشاط الجنسي القوي ، فإنه يتمتع أيضًا بالخصائص الرئيسية المتمثلة في القدرة على القراءة في جميع الاتجاهات بسرعة عالية والتعبير عن الأحرف الصينية بشكل فعال.
2. عملية التعرف على رمز الاستجابة السريعة
تتكون مطابقة QR من منطقة الترميز والرسومات الوظيفية بما في ذلك رسومات جهاز الكشف والفواصل ورسومات تحديد المواقع ورسومات التصحيح. يظهر الرسم التخطيطي لهيكل رمز الاستجابة السريعة أدناه.
مخطط هيكل رمز الاستجابة السريعة
تتضمن الطرق والعمليات الشائعة للتعرف على رمز الاستجابة السريعة بشكل أساسي المعالجة المسبقة للصور ، ورسومات اكتشاف موضع تحديد المواقع ، ورسومات تصحيح تحديد المواقع ، وتحويل المنظور ، وفك التشفير ، وتصحيح الخطأ.
المعالجة المسبقة للصور: التدرج الرمادي ، تقليل التشويش ، تصحيح التشويه ، الترميز الثنائي ، إلخ ؛
نمط تحديد الموضع: ابحث من خلال ميزة نمط الكشف عن الموضع 1: 1: 3: 1: 1 ، واسمح بتفاوت 0.5 ، وقم بمسح الميزة في اتجاهات أفقية ورأسية ، والاختراقات المتعددة عبارة عن صور للكشف عن موضع المرشح ، من خلال بعض الفحوصات استراتيجيات تخلص من رسومات الكشف عن الموضع الخاطئ لتحديد الرسومات الحقيقية ، ثم حدد اتجاهاتها وفقًا للمسافة وزاوية الدوران بين الرسومات الثلاثة ، وهي الزاوية اليسرى العليا ، والزاوية اليمنى العلوية ، والزاوية اليسرى السفلية على التوالي.
ميزات الرسم الكشف عن الموقف
رسم تصحيح الموضع: قم بتقدير المصحح في الزاوية اليمنى السفلية وفقًا لصور الكشف عن المواضع الثلاثة ، وحدد موقع الرسم المماثل لرسم اكتشاف موضع الموضع.
تحويل المنظور: وفقًا لإحداثيات نقاط مركز تحديد المواقع الثلاثة ، ونقطة مركز المصحح ، والنقاط الأربع المثالية ، يتم الحصول على مصفوفة التماثل ، ثم يتم الحصول على صورة المربع القياسي من خلال تحويل المنظور. صيغة تحويل المنظور هي كما يلي:
تأثير تحويل المنظور هو كما يلي:
فك التشفير وتصحيح الخطأ: فك التشفير هو فك الشفرة ومقارنة معلومات إصدار رمز الاستجابة السريعة ومعلومات التنسيق والبيانات وأكواد تصحيح الخطأ. قم بتحويل منطقة البيانات إلى دفق بت من 0 و 1 ، واستخدم خوارزمية تصحيح الخطأ Reed-Solomon لفحص تدفق البتات وتصحيحه. بعد الحكم على تنسيق ترميز رمز الاستجابة السريعة ، قم بفك تشفيره ، حتى نتمكن من الحصول على البيانات الموجودة في الكود ثنائي الأبعاد.
3. معالجة صورة رمز الاستجابة السريعة
تتأثر عملية التعرف على رمز الاستجابة السريعة التقليدية بسهولة بالبيئة ويصعب التعرف عليها ، وغالبًا ما تتطلب بعض المعالجة المسبقة لتحسين جودة الصورة والتعرف على البيئة.
التدرج الرمادي للصورة: هناك العديد من تنسيقات البيانات التي يتم إخراجها بواسطة الكاميرا. تقوم الكاميرا بالأبيض والأسود بإخراج الصور ذات التدرج الرمادي مباشرةً ، بينما تتضمن تنسيقات إخراج الكاميرا الملونة YUV422 ، و YUV410 ، و RGB565 ، و RGB888 ، وما إلى ذلك ، لا يتطلب التعرف على رمز الاستجابة السريعة سوى قناة أحادية التدرج الرمادي صورة.
لذلك ، يجب تحويلها.بأخذ RGB888 كمثال ، تكون صيغة التحويل كما يلي:
تقليل الضوضاء: سيؤدي تأثير الضوضاء إلى جعل ميزة تحديد موضع 1: 1: 3: 1: 1 غير دقيقة ، وخطأ فك التشفير في مرحلة البيانات.الضوضاء الشائعة هي بشكل أساسي ضوضاء Gaussian وضوضاء الملح والفلفل. تصفية Gaussian ، تصفية متوسطة أو يعني التصفية لتحسين جودة الصورة.
تصحيح التشوه: للكاميرات ذات الزاوية الواسعة أو كاميرات عين السمكة تشوه أكبر ، وكلما اقتربنا من حافة زاوية الرؤية ، زاد تشوه الصورة. بالنسبة للصور ذات التشوه الأكبر ، ليس فقط نسبة 1: 1: 3: 1 : 1 ميزات غير متوازنة. ، لا تحتوي البيانات الموجودة في منطقة البيانات على حجم وحدة معياري ، مما سيؤدي إلى فك تشفير غير دقيق. في هذه الحالة ، يجب تصحيحها بواسطة نموذج التشويه لتصحيح الصورة دون تشويه.
الترميز الثنائي: في الظروف العادية ، يتم التمييز بوضوح بين الخلفية وهدف رمز الاستجابة السريعة ، والإضاءة موحدة. ومن الضروري فقط استخدام طريقة الترميز العام. وتشمل الطرق الشائعة طريقة العتبة الثابتة ، وطريقة أوتسو ، وطريقة عتبة المدرج التكراري ثنائية النسق . بالنسبة لحالة الإضاءة غير المتساوية ، فهي غير قابلة للتطبيق ، مما يؤدي إلى عدم توازن السطوع العالمي ولا يمكن التعرف عليه بشكل طبيعي. لذلك ، يلزم وجود طريقة عتبة محلية تكيفية للمعالجة ، والتي يمكن تحقيقها عن طريق قسمة قيمة العتبة وإعادة التوازن هو – هي.
4. حقول تطبيق رمز الاستجابة السريعة
يستخدم رمز الاستجابة السريعة شكلاً هندسيًا معينًا لتسجيل معلومات رمز البيانات وفقًا لقواعد معينة.الاستخدامات الرئيسية هي كما يلي
5. عرض تأثير التعرف على رمز الاستجابة السريعة
الأنظمة الأساسية التي تدعمها حاليًا خوارزمية التعرف على رمز الاستجابة السريعة التي طورتها شركة ZLG هي: منصة Cortex-m7 المستندة إلى AWorks ، ومنصة cortex-a7 المستندة إلى Linux وسلسلة Cortex-a8 المستندة إلى Linux وسلسلة cortex-a8 المستندة إلى Linux منصة M3354 -512LI-F1GT.
يتم عرض وظيفة التعرف على رمز الاستجابة السريعة بناءً على منصة Cortex-a8 series M3354-512LI-F1GT في الفيديو التالي:
A8_quick scan، A8_broken شاشة التعرف على demo.mp4
يُظهر الفيديو بشكل أساسي عملية الدفع WeChat ، والتي لا يزال من الممكن التعرف عليها حتى إذا تم اهتزاز الهاتف بعنف. لعملية دفع واحدة ، يمكن أن نرى من المعلومات المطبوعة على المنفذ التسلسلي أن تجربة “الدفع السريع” دون انتظار قد تحققت بشكل أساسي. علاوة على ذلك ، يمكن أن نرى من الفيديو أن خوارزمية ZLG’s QR code يمكن أن تدعم بشكل أفضل مشكلة الشاشة المكسورة للهواتف المحمولة.
بالإضافة إلى ذلك ، مع الأخذ في الاعتبار سيناريوهات استخدام رموز QR المخصصة ، تدعمها أيضًا خوارزمية التعرف على رمز الاستجابة السريعة لدينا.بأخذ نمط بطاقة أعمال WeChat QR Code كمثال ، يظهر التأثير في الفيديو التالي:
A8_Multi-style demo.mp4
العرض التوضيحي للتعرف على الكود ثنائي الأبعاد المستند إلى منصة cortex-m7 series M1052-M16F128AWI-T مزود بشاشة LCD مقاس 4.3 بوصة ، والتي يمكنها التعرف بسرعة على الرمز ثنائي الأبعاد وعرض نتيجة التعرف بتجربة مماثلة لـ رمز مسح الهاتف المحمول. التأثير كما يلي:
M7_Quick scan demo.mp4
طريقة استدعاء خوارزمية رمز الاستجابة السريعة لـ ZLG بسيطة ، فهي تحتاج فقط إلى ثلاث خطوات: تهيئة الخوارزمية وفك التشفير وتحرير الذاكرة.واجهة ملف رأس خوارزمية رمز الاستجابة السريعة “aw_qrcode.h” هي كما يلي
اتصل ببرنامج خوارزمية رمز الاستجابة السريعة التجريبي الخاص بشركتنا “QRScanner.c” كما هو موضح أدناه
أخيرًا ، أرفق صورة المنتج M3354-512LI-F1GT:
صور المنتج M1052-M16F128AWI-T:
6. حول اقتناء مكتبة الخوارزمية
بالنسبة لمكتبة الخوارزميات ، يمكنك الاتصال بـ ZLG Ligong Technology للحصول عليها.
The Links: SKM195GAL124DN 7MBI75SA-120B